Hendricks stats

There are at least 700 individual farms in Hendricks County.

84% of Hendricks County is farmland.

There are 200,000 acres of farmland in Hendricks County.

Almost 100,000 acres of Hendricks’ farmland is managed with no-till.

About 1 million acres of cover crops were planted in the state of Indiana in 2017.

There are at least 5 farmers’ markets in Hendricks County.
